KAILASH PANDIT ….APPLICANTS APPLICATION FOR DIRECTION ON BEHALF OF THE APPLICANTS To, Th,e Hon’ble Chief Justice of India And His Companion Judges of the Supreme Court of India. The humble Application of the Applicants, above-named, MOST RESPECTFULLY SHOWETH: That the Hon’ble Supreme Court vide Order dated 31.08.2020 in the aforesaid Writ Petition has directed the removal of more than 48,000 Jhuggis situated alongside the railway track in Delhi, within a period of WWW.LIVELAW.IN 2 3 months. Subsequent to the same the Respondent Ministry of Railways has issued Demolition Notices and has fixed the demolition drive for 11.09.2020 and 14.09.2020 in various slums in Delhi. That however, various policies of the Government of India and that of Government of NCT of Delhi providing for prior rehabilitation/ relocation of slums dwellers, survey of the affected population are neither being followed by the Respondent Railways nor have been brought to the notice of this Hon’ble Court. Moreover, as the jhuggi dwellers were not parties in the present Writ Petition before this Hon’ble Court, either directly or in representative capacity, their stance and the relevant documents could not be brought before this Hon’ble Court for its kind consideration.

    First Convocation of Symbiosis Skills and Professional University Symbiosis Skills and Professional University conducted the first convocation of the batch of students of 2017 on Saturday 6th February 2021. Hon’ble Chancellor Dr. S.B. Mujumdar presided over the event in the presence of Pro Chancellor Dr. Swati Mujumdar, Vice Chancellor Dr. Ashwini Kumar Sharma, Registrar Mr. B. B. Patil and COE Mr. Pramod Bhadakwade. The chief guest for the Convocation program was Shri. Subhash Desai Ji, Hon’ble Minister for Industries, Mining and Marathi Language, Government of Maharashtra. Shri. Ravi Gogia Ji, Fiat India Automobiles Pvt. Ltd. was the Guest of Honor. The convocation had 171 students of BBA Management and B.Sc. Beauty and Wellness graduating. The Chancellor’s Gold Medal was awarded to toppers of each program. Topper in BBA Retail: Ms. Shipra Jain, Topper in BBA Logistics and Supply Chain Management: Mr. Bahul Chandwani, Topper in BBA Port and Terminal Management: Mr. Neeraj Gadkari and Topper in B.Sc. Beauty and Wellness: Ms. Jasmine Sinha. All graduating students received their Degree Certificates from Pro. Chancellor Dr. Swati Mujumdar and Vice Chancellor Dr. Ashwini Kumar Sharma. The event was attended by members of Governing Body, Board of Management, Academic Council, Special Guests and members of media. The event was conducted following the safety norms of Social Distancing.     Ordinance passed to shield convicted Lawmakers from disqualification should be torn up and thrown away: Rahul Gandhi By : INVC Team Published On : 27 Sep, 2013 07:54 PM IST INVC, Delhi, Congress vice-president Rahul Gandhi dropped a bombshell on Friday by saying that the ordinance passed by his cabinet to shield convicted lawmakers from disqualification "is a complete nonsense" and that "it should be torn up and thrown away."His statement comes after reports of a growing unease in the Congress over the ordinance started doing the rounds. Union minister Milind Deora and Congress leader Anil Shastri have already gone public with their reservations on the ordinance. Even senior Congress leaders Digvijaya Singh has called for a consensus. Gandhi made his statement after making a surprise brief appearance at a meet-the-press programme of his party's general secretary Ajay Maken at the Press Club in the national capital. "Now, I will tell you what is my opinion on the ordinance. It is complete nonsense, it should be torn up and thrown away. It is my personal opinion," he said. Rahul also stated that the argument given in "my organisation" is that "we need to do this because of political considerations. Everybody is doing this. The Congress does this, the BJP does this, the Samajwadi Party, the JD(U) does this.""It is time to stop this nonsense, political parties, mine and all others....If you want to fight corruption in the country whether it is Congress Party or BJP, we cannot continue making these small compromises. Because if we make these small compromises, then we compromise everywhere.
